Box 34157 Little Rock, AR 72203 (501)244-9770 www.dilkslawfirm.com On Mar 1, 2018, at 9:39 AM, Minyard, Brian <BMinyard@littlerock.gov> wrote: Ms. Dilks, Thank you for getting approval with AHPP before application to the Historic District Commission. Here is a link to the application page. https://www.littlerock.gov/media/1774/historic-district-commission-application- 2 2016.pdf The application deadline is March 9th for a hearing on April 9th. You will need to start the title/abstract company now to get the property owners names and addresses. See the instructions on the application for clarification. On the door paint color, the HDC does not review that. Painting a color that is already on the house sounds like a good idea. On the roofing, I will need to issue you a COC Certificate of Compliance to show that your work is in compliance with the maintenance guidelines. Your roofers will not be able to get a building permit without it. If you have a quote from them, you may scan and send it to me. I will send back a draft for you to approve before I issue the COC.
